The Beast La bête

Bertrand Bonello / France, Canada / 2023 / 146 min / French

In the near future, where artificial intelligence rules, human emotions have become a threat. To get rid of them, Gabrielle must purify her DNA with a device that takes her back to her past lives. There, she is reunited with Louis, her great love. But she is overwhelmed by fear, a premonition of impending disaster...

cast Léa Seydoux (Gabrielle), George MacKay (Louis), Guslagie Malanda, Dasha Nekrasova (Dakota), Martin Scali (Georges), Elina Löwensohn, Marta Hoskins, Julia Faure, Kester Lovelace, Felicien Pinot, Laurent Lacotte, Lottie Andersen, Galice Cassagnes

festivals, awards Venice 2023, Toronto 2023, New York 2023

Bertrand Bonello loosely adapted the film from Henry James's short story The Beast in the Jungle (1903).

Fiume o morte! Fiume o morte!

Igor Bezinović

Sunday, 21. 12. 2025 / 20:00 / Small Hall

On 12 September 1919, a troop of some three hundred soldiers under the leadership of the flamboyant war-loving Italian poet Gabriele D’Annunzio swooped into the Northern-Adriatic port town of Fiume, now Rijeka, wanting to annex the city to Italy. Over the course of the next 16 months, during what is regarded as one of the most bizarre militant sieges of all time his official photography team captured over 10,000 images. A century later, Igor Bezinović orchestrates a direct-action history lesson focused on the siege and its modern-day implications.

Islands Islands

Jan-Ole Gerster

Sunday, 21. 12. 2025 / 21:15 / Main Hall

A sun-drenched neo-noir directed by German filmmaker Jan Ole Gerster, co-written with the recently deceased Slovenian screenwriter and director Blaž Kutin, who also co-wrote Gerster’s previous feature Lara. The film had its gala premiere in the Berlinale Special Gala section.
